What Constitutes a Juvenile Offense in Cutlerville?

In Cutlerville, a juvenile offense refers to any act committed by an individual under the age of 18 that violates state laws. These offenses can range from minor status violations, such as curfew breaches or truancy, to more serious criminal acts like theft or assault. Juvenile offenses are processed within a legal framework designed to focus on rehabilitation and education rather than punishment. Understanding the scope of these offenses helps families and young individuals recognize the importance of appropriate legal representation.

Important Terms to Know About Juvenile Defense

Familiarizing yourself with key legal terms can simplify understanding the juvenile justice system in Cutlerville. These terms describe the processes, rights, and potential outcomes involved in juvenile cases. Knowing these definitions empowers families to engage more confidently with legal proceedings and decisions.

Delinquency

Delinquency refers to acts committed by a juvenile that violate criminal laws and are subject to the juvenile justice system. These acts range from minor to serious offenses and are handled with an emphasis on rehabilitation rather than punishment.

Disposition

Disposition is the juvenile court’s decision regarding the consequences or treatment plan for a juvenile found to have committed an offense. This can include probation, community service, or placement in a juvenile facility, focusing on rehabilitation.

Detention

Detention refers to the temporary holding of a juvenile in a secure facility while awaiting court hearings or decisions. It is used to ensure the safety of the community and the juvenile during the legal process.

Diversion Program

A diversion program offers an alternative to formal court proceedings for certain juvenile offenders. These programs focus on education, counseling, or community service to address behavior without entering the formal justice system.

Frequently Asked Questions About Juvenile Offense Defense in Cutlerville

What types of offenses are considered juvenile offenses in Michigan?

Juvenile offenses in Michigan include a range of acts committed by individuals under 18 that violate state laws. These can range from status offenses like truancy or curfew violations to more serious crimes such as theft or assault. The juvenile justice system handles these cases with a focus on rehabilitation and guidance rather than punishment. In many cases, juvenile records in Michigan can be sealed or expunged, which means they are removed from public access and do not appear in most background checks. This process helps protect the juvenile’s future opportunities in education and employment. Eligibility for record sealing depends on the nature of the offense, the outcome of the case, and compliance with court requirements. Legal assistance is important to navigate the process and ensure the best possible outcome.

Diversion programs offer an alternative to formal court proceedings for certain juvenile offenders. These programs focus on education, counseling, community service, or other rehabilitative measures aimed at addressing the behavior without a formal conviction. Qualification for diversion depends on the offense type, prior record, and other factors. Participation can result in dismissal of charges upon successful completion, making it a valuable option for eligible juveniles.

The juvenile court process typically begins with an intake or initial hearing to assess the charges and determine the need for detention or further action. Subsequent steps may include adjudication hearings, disposition, and possible appeals. Throughout this process, the court focuses on evaluating the juvenile’s circumstances and designing appropriate interventions. Families should be prepared for multiple hearings and ongoing communication with legal representatives.

Alternatives to detention in Cutlerville include home confinement, electronic monitoring, community service, and participation in diversion programs. These options aim to reduce the negative impact of detention while ensuring the juvenile remains accountable. Such alternatives are often favored to support rehabilitation and maintain the juvenile’s connection to family and community, which are important for positive development.
